Hey there tech enthusiasts, have you ever wondered how to set up a secure and cost-effective remote IoT system using Raspberry Pi and AWS free tier? Well, you’re about to dive into the ultimate guide that will make your life easier. Remote IoT VPC SSH Raspberry Pi AWS Free is not just a tech buzzword; it’s a practical solution for hobbyists, developers, and businesses looking to harness the power of IoT without breaking the bank. So, buckle up because we’re about to take you on a journey through the world of cloud computing, IoT, and secure connections.
Now, let’s be real. Setting up remote IoT systems can seem intimidating at first, especially if you’re new to the game. But fear not! This guide will walk you through every step, ensuring you understand the ins and outs of creating a secure and scalable IoT setup using Raspberry Pi and AWS. Whether you’re monitoring your home’s temperature or automating industrial processes, this setup has got you covered.
What makes this setup truly remarkable is its affordability. AWS Free Tier provides a fantastic opportunity for anyone to experiment with cloud services without worrying about hefty bills. So, whether you’re a beginner or a seasoned pro, you can get your hands dirty and build something amazing. Let’s dig in and explore how you can make the most of this powerful combination!
Read also:Cinemark Carefree Your Ultimate Movie Experience Destination
Understanding the Basics of Remote IoT VPC SSH Raspberry Pi AWS Free
First things first, let’s break down what we’re dealing with here. Remote IoT VPC SSH Raspberry Pi AWS Free is a mouthful, but each component plays a crucial role in creating a robust IoT system. IoT, or the Internet of Things, connects devices over the internet, enabling them to communicate and share data. Raspberry Pi acts as the brain of your IoT setup, while AWS Free Tier provides the cloud infrastructure needed to manage and store data securely.
What is IoT and Why Should You Care?
IoT is essentially about connecting everyday objects to the internet, allowing them to send and receive data. Think of smart thermostats, security cameras, or even industrial sensors. These devices make our lives more convenient and efficient. By integrating IoT into your projects, you can automate processes, gather valuable insights, and even save money.
Why Choose Raspberry Pi for Your IoT Projects?
Raspberry Pi is a tiny yet powerful computer that’s perfect for IoT projects. It’s affordable, energy-efficient, and highly customizable. Plus, it’s supported by a massive community of developers who are always ready to help. With Raspberry Pi, you can create anything from simple home automation systems to complex industrial solutions.
What’s So Great About AWS Free Tier?
AWS Free Tier offers a generous amount of cloud resources for free, making it an excellent choice for beginners and small projects. You can experiment with various AWS services, including EC2 instances, S3 storage, and more, without worrying about costs. This makes it ideal for setting up a remote IoT system without spending a dime.
Setting Up Your Raspberry Pi for IoT
Now that you understand the basics, let’s dive into setting up your Raspberry Pi for IoT. This step is crucial because it forms the foundation of your entire system. Here’s what you need to do:
- Install Raspberry Pi OS on your device
- Configure Wi-Fi and update the system
- Enable SSH for remote access
Installing Raspberry Pi OS is straightforward. Simply download the image, flash it onto an SD card, and boot your Raspberry Pi. Once it’s up and running, head over to the terminal and update the system using the following commands:
Read also:Unleashing The Power Of Motor Vehicle Nj Your Ultimate Guide To Owning Driving And Thriving
sudo apt update && sudo apt upgrade
Enabling SSH is equally simple. Just navigate to the Raspberry Pi configuration menu and turn on SSH. This will allow you to access your Raspberry Pi remotely, which is essential for managing your IoT devices from anywhere.
Connecting Your Raspberry Pi to AWS
Connecting your Raspberry Pi to AWS is where the magic happens. You’ll need to create an AWS account if you haven’t already and sign up for the Free Tier. Once you’re in, follow these steps:
- Create a VPC (Virtual Private Cloud) to isolate your IoT setup
- Launch an EC2 instance and configure security groups
- Set up SSH keys for secure access
Creating a VPC ensures that your IoT devices are protected from unauthorized access. Launching an EC2 instance gives you a virtual server in the cloud where you can run your applications. Configuring security groups is vital for controlling who can access your instance, and setting up SSH keys adds an extra layer of security.
Securing Your Remote IoT System
Security is paramount when it comes to remote IoT systems. You don’t want hackers gaining access to your devices or data. Here’s how you can secure your setup:
- Use strong passwords and two-factor authentication
- Regularly update your software and firmware
- Monitor your system for suspicious activity
Strong passwords and two-factor authentication are your first line of defense against unauthorized access. Keeping your software and firmware up to date ensures that any security vulnerabilities are patched promptly. Monitoring your system for suspicious activity allows you to detect and respond to potential threats quickly.
Best Practices for IoT Security
Here are some additional best practices to enhance the security of your IoT system:
- Segment your network to isolate IoT devices
- Limit access to only necessary personnel
- Encrypt all data transmissions
Segmenting your network helps prevent a breach in one part of your system from affecting the rest. Limiting access ensures that only authorized individuals can interact with your IoT devices. Encrypting data transmissions protects your information from being intercepted and read by malicious actors.
Exploring the Benefits of AWS Free Tier
AWS Free Tier offers numerous benefits that make it an attractive option for remote IoT setups. Let’s take a closer look at what you get:
- Free access to essential AWS services for 12 months
- No upfront costs or commitments
- Pay-as-you-go pricing after the free tier expires
With AWS Free Tier, you can experiment with various services and find the ones that best suit your needs. There’s no risk involved since you don’t have to pay anything upfront. Once the free tier expires, you can continue using AWS on a pay-as-you-go basis, only paying for what you use.
Maximizing Your AWS Free Tier Usage
To make the most of your AWS Free Tier, follow these tips:
- Monitor your usage regularly
- Terminate unused resources to avoid charges
- Explore all available services
Monitoring your usage helps ensure that you stay within the free tier limits. Terminating unused resources prevents you from incurring unexpected charges. Exploring all available services allows you to discover new ways to enhance your IoT setup.
Building Your First IoT Project
Now that your system is set up and secured, it’s time to build your first IoT project. Here are some ideas to get you started:
- Create a smart home thermostat
- Develop a weather station
- Set up an industrial sensor network
Building a smart home thermostat is a great way to learn the basics of IoT while also adding value to your home. A weather station can provide valuable data for weather enthusiasts or farmers. An industrial sensor network can help businesses optimize their operations and reduce costs.
Tools and Resources for IoT Development
Here are some tools and resources that can aid in your IoT development journey:
- Adafruit Learning System
- SparkFun Tutorials
- Official Raspberry Pi Documentation
Adafruit Learning System and SparkFun Tutorials offer a wealth of information on IoT projects and hardware. The official Raspberry Pi documentation is an invaluable resource for getting the most out of your device.
Conclusion: Take Action and Start Building
And there you have it, folks! You now have all the knowledge and tools you need to set up a secure and cost-effective remote IoT system using Raspberry Pi and AWS Free Tier. Remember, the key to success in IoT development is experimentation and learning. Don’t be afraid to try new things and push the boundaries of what’s possible.
So, what are you waiting for? Grab your Raspberry Pi, sign up for AWS Free Tier, and start building your dream IoT project. And don’t forget to share your experiences and creations with the community. Who knows, you might inspire others to join the IoT revolution!
Feel free to leave a comment below with any questions or feedback. Happy building, and may your IoT adventures be fruitful and rewarding!
Table of Contents
- Understanding the Basics of Remote IoT VPC SSH Raspberry Pi AWS Free
- Setting Up Your Raspberry Pi for IoT
- Connecting Your Raspberry Pi to AWS
- Securing Your Remote IoT System
- Best Practices for IoT Security
- Exploring the Benefits of AWS Free Tier
- Maximizing Your AWS Free Tier Usage
- Building Your First IoT Project
- Tools and Resources for IoT Development
- Conclusion: Take Action and Start Building


